Job Description:

How the Software Development/DevSecOps Engineer will make an impact:

  • Ability to bridge the gap between mission users and system developers by providing authoritative understanding of the mission requirements through use experience designs, development of mockups, storyboards, navigation maps, wireframes and user interface/user experience (Ul/UX) guidelines.

  • Customization of COTS products, Cloud based SaaS development and software design and testing.

  • Support the efforts to deploy DevSecOps, Infrastructure as Code and automation efforts across the service area.

  • Monitor and test application performance for potential bottlenecks, identify possible solutions, and work with developers to implement those fixes.

  • Designs, develops troubleshoots and analyzes software programs for computer-based systems.

  • Performs systems modeling, simulation and analysis.

  • Develops more in-depth documentation, flowcharts, layouts, diagrams, charts, code comments and clear code.

  • Provide weekly status highlights, participate in Agile/Kanban ceremonies to include Change Review Boards and Retrospectives, and ad-hoc meetings, address action items, provide status and recommendations on issues under scope of work.

  • Develops, implements, communicates and enforces security policies or plans for data, software applications, hardware, telecommunications, and information systems.

  • Performs periodic and on-demand code audits and vulnerability assessments, to verify systems are being operated securely, and information systems security policies and procedures are being implemented as defined in security plans including user accounts, application access, file system and external Web applications.

  • Reviews code for security and compliance to coding standards.

  • Assists with implementation of countermeasures or mitigating controls.

  • Ensure compliance with regulations and privacy laws.
